Transaction c21a4fc51d95512e01b47f5ecc8b4148c0e90f010a876b0d416a3e05d4c47cd4

2 Input
1 Outputs
  • c21a4fc51d95512e01b47f5ecc8b4148c0e90f010a876b0d416a3e05d4c47cd4:0
  • value  2349941
    address  3JfbuU6RiJmwsJn4ms9NnA8qnWFRYHerpq